Output 44ea2623f6a1df0316e2f24d3c45e2b04375a285d568f17d873d62c67c73848d:1

value
2437903
script pubkey
OP_0 OP_PUSHBYTES_20 a8a3f45e7a5d8655289dc0a9aef8e58776918fc9
address
ltc1q4z3lghn6tkr922yacz56a789samfrr7fq0nxxf
transaction
44ea2623f6a1df0316e2f24d3c45e2b04375a285d568f17d873d62c67c73848d
spent
true